
540 million Facebook users had their data leaked by app developers
by Ash
3 years
According to a report from UpGuard, over 540 million Facebook users had their personal data exposed by third party app developers. One dataset, originating from the Mexico-based media company Cultura Colectiva, measures a whole 14...